PIA vs. McCann School of Business & Technology

Both Pittsburgh Institute of Aeronautics and McCann School of Business & Technology are 2-4 years schools located in Pennsylvania. The following statements compare Pittsburgh Institute of Aeronautics and McCann School of Business & Technology with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• PIA's tuition ($18,730) is more expensive than McCann School of Business & Technology ($11,005).
  • PIA's students to faculty ratio (15 to 1) is lower than McCann School of Business & Technology (17 to 1).
  • PIA (663 students) is larger than McCann School of Business & Technology (220 students) with more enrolled students.
